Microseris paludosa is a species of flower … Microseris paludosa is a species of flowering plant in the family Asteraceae known by the common names marsh silverpuffs and marsh microseris. It is endemic to California, where it has a scattered distribution between southern Mendocino and northern San Luis Obispo Counties, mainly near the coast. Its habitat includes coastal scrub and grassland and coniferous forest.scrub and grassland and coniferous forest.
